The number of hyacinth macaws in the wild is decreasing due to habitat loss and excessive collection from the pet trade. The hyacinth Macaw is listed in CITES Appendix 1, and is protected under laws in Brazil and Paraguay.
Although hyacinth Macaws may not be the most fluent of macaws in terms of their ability to speak, they are highly intelligent. They can learn to speak some phrases and words and mimic sounds. Hyacinth Macaws are able to establish strong bonds with humans if they are socialized appropriately.
Hyacinth Macaws typically live in pairs, and they communicate via loud calls. They feed on fruits, leafy greens, and nuts, especially palm nuts like acuri and bocaiuva. Their strong beaks can even crack coconuts. Their airborne seed dispersal services aid in the diversity of forests.
They are therefore vital to the survival of a vast number of other plant and tree species. To protect them we must increase the suitability of the Pantanal habitat and continue to pursue conservation efforts in the Cerrado biome and Amazon biome. In short, the hyacinth macaw plays an essential role in maintaining high levels of biodiversity. It is therefore essential that these birds be protected and not used as exotic pets or food sources.

Hyacinth Macaws live in the wild in Central and Eastern South America. Three main populations are located in Brazil and the majority of which is located in the Cerrado region and Amazon basin in the eastern interior. They prefer to live in palm swamps, woodlands and similar semi-open areas, and usually avoid dense forests. Their beaks can crack coconuts, and they eat the nuts of the bocaiuva and acuri palms.
